What is a Power Steering Pump and Why Does It Matter?
A power steering pump is a critical component in modern automotive steering systems. It generates hydraulic pressure that assists the driver in turning the steering wheel, significantly reducing the effort required. Without a functioning power steering pump, steering becomes heavy and difficult, compromising vehicle safety and driver comfort. The pump is typically driven by the engine via a belt or an electric motor (in electric power steering systems). It circulates power steering fluid under high pressure to the steering gear or rack-and-pinion assembly. Key Factors to Consider When Selecting a Chinese Power Steering Pump Manufacturer
Quality Certifications and Standards
Ensure the manufacturer holds IATF 16949 (automotive quality management system) and ISO 9001 certifications. These are non-negotiable for OEM and aftermarket quality.
Production Capacity and Lead Time
Evaluate the factory’s monthly output. For example, a mid-sized factory should produce 50,000–100,000 units per month. Lead times typically range from 20 to 45 days.
Material and Component Sourcing
Check if the factory uses high-grade aluminum, steel, and seals. Some factories source raw materials from domestic suppliers, while others import from Japan or Germany.
R&D and Customization Capabilities
For electric power steering pumps, look for factories with in-house R&D for electronic control units (ECUs) and motor design.
After-Sales Support and Warranty
Reputable Chinese manufacturers offer a 12-24 month warranty. Ensure they have a local agent or a return policy for defective units.
Compliance with Export Regulations
Verify that the factory can provide necessary export documents, including Certificate of Origin, Bill of Lading, and compliance with RoHS or REACH if required.

Application Scenarios and Solutions for Power Steering Pumps
Passenger Cars
Hydraulic and electric power steering pumps are used in sedans, SUVs, and hatchbacks. Solution: For electric vehicles (EVs), use electric power steering pumps to save energy and reduce weight.
Commercial Trucks and Buses
Heavy-duty vehicles require high-pressure hydraulic pumps. Solution: Use pumps with reinforced housings and larger fluid reservoirs to handle constant load.
Agricultural and Construction Machinery
Tractors, forklifts, and excavators use power steering pumps for maneuverability. Solution: Choose pumps with IP67 protection for dusty and wet environments.
Aftermarket Replacement
For older vehicles, hydraulic pump replacements are common. Solution: Stock remanufactured or new pumps that match OEM specifications.
Frequently Asked Questions (10 FAQs)
- What is the average lifespan of a power steering pump? Typically 100,000 to 150,000 miles, depending on maintenance.
- Can I use a hydraulic pump for an electric power steering system? No, they are not interchangeable. Electric systems require an electric pump.
- What causes a power steering pump to fail? Common causes include fluid leaks, worn bearings, contamination, and overheating.
- How do I check if my power steering pump is failing? Symptoms include whining noise, stiff steering, and fluid leaks.
- What is the difference between a vane pump and a gear pump? Vane pumps are more efficient and quieter, while gear pumps are more durable for heavy loads.
- Are Chinese power steering pumps reliable? Yes, if sourced from IATF-certified factories with good quality control.
- What is the cost of a power steering pump from China? Prices range from $30 to $150 for aftermarket units, and $100 to $500 for OEM-grade pumps.
- Do electric power steering pumps require fluid? Most electric systems use grease or minimal fluid, but some hybrid systems still use fluid.
- Can I rebuild a power steering pump? Yes, rebuild kits are available for many models, but replacement is often more cost-effective.
- What is the warranty period for Chinese power steering pumps? Typically 12 months, but some manufacturers offer 24 months.
Procurement Tips for Power Steering Pumps
Always Request Samples
Before bulk orders, request 3-5 samples for testing. Check for noise, pressure consistency, and fitment.
Negotiate Payment Terms
Start with 30% deposit and 70% against Bill of Lading. Avoid 100% upfront payment.
Specify Packaging Requirements
Power steering pumps are heavy. Request reinforced cartons with foam inserts or wooden crates for sea freight.
Check for Counterfeit Products
Verify that the factory is the actual manufacturer, not a trader. Ask for factory photos and video calls.
Understand Incoterms
Use FOB (Free on Board) or CIF (Cost, Insurance, Freight) for clarity. FOB is usually cheaper for buyers with their own freight forwarder.

Industry Standards for Power Steering Pumps
ISO 9001:2015
Quality management systems for manufacturing.
IATF 16949
Automotive-specific quality standard required by most OEMs.
SAE J1908
Standard for power steering pump performance testing.
DIN ISO 4406
Cleanliness code for hydraulic fluids.
ECE R79
UN regulation for steering equipment, including power steering systems.

Customs Data and Tariff Rates for Power Steering Pumps
HS Code for power steering pumps is typically 8413.50 (other rotary positive displacement pumps) or 8708.94 (steering wheels, columns, and boxes). Tariff rates vary by country:
- United States: 2.5% – 3.5% duty on imports from China (subject to Section 301 tariffs of 25% for some products).
- European Union: 3.5% – 4.5% duty.
- India: 10% – 15% duty plus 18% GST.
- Brazil: 14% – 18% import tax.
- Japan: 0% – 3% duty under WTO agreements.
Importers should verify current tariff rates with customs brokers as trade policies change frequently.
